    Syria: A Contested Battlefield

    Guys, when we talk about Iran and Israel's conflict, Syria often emerges as a primary theater of operations. It's become a complex chessboard where their rivalry plays out, largely away from their direct borders but with significant implications. Israel views Iran's growing military presence in Syria with extreme concern. For years, Israel has conducted airstrikes against what it describes as Iranian-linked targets – weapons depots, intelligence sites, and military infrastructure – aiming to disrupt Tehran's entrenchment. They argue this is a necessary defensive measure to protect their own security, preventing Iran from positioning assets that could threaten Israel. Imagine trying to keep your home safe from potential threats right next door; that's the analogy Israel often uses for its actions in Syria. They believe that if Iran is allowed to establish a strong military presence there, it could lead to a situation where Iranian proxies or even direct military forces are positioned to attack Israel. This is a strategic imperative for Israel, given its security concerns in a volatile region. On the other hand, Iran sees its presence in Syria as crucial for supporting its allies, particularly the Assad regime, and for projecting its regional influence. Iran has consistently framed its involvement as a legitimate act of supporting a sovereign government against rebel forces, often supported by external actors. They view Israeli strikes as acts of aggression and interference in the internal affairs of Syria, and as part of a broader campaign by the United States and its allies to undermine Iran's regional standing. From Iran's perspective, Syria is a vital strategic corridor, connecting it to its allies like Hezbollah in Lebanon. Controlling or influencing this corridor is seen as essential for its defense strategy and its ability to project power. The Syrian government, under Bashar al-Assad, has largely accepted Iranian support, viewing it as critical for its survival, especially during the height of the Syrian civil war. However, these external interventions, particularly the Israeli strikes, further complicate the already dire humanitarian situation in Syria and risk widening the conflict. The international community's response to these strikes has been varied. Some nations, particularly those aligned with Israel, have expressed understanding or tacit approval, citing Iran's destabilizing role in the region. Others, including Russia, which has a significant military presence in Syria, have often expressed concern over the violation of Syrian sovereignty and called for an end to such attacks. This divergence in international perspectives adds another layer of complexity to the situation. The continuous cycle of strikes and retaliations in Syria creates a volatile environment, where any miscalculation could lead to a direct confrontation between Iran and Israel, or even draw in other regional and global powers. It’s a delicate balancing act for all parties involved, trying to achieve their strategic objectives without triggering an all-out war.     Diplomatic Maneuvers and International Reactions

    Guys, while the headlines often focus on the military exchanges, it's super important not to overlook the diplomatic maneuvers and international reactions surrounding the Iran-Israel tensions. This conflict isn't just a military one; it's deeply intertwined with global politics, and how the world responds (or doesn't respond) plays a massive role. You see, every strike, every statement, every alleged action is being watched closely by major powers, regional players, and international organizations. The United States, for instance, has been a key player, often reiterating its commitment to Israel's security while also calling for de-escalation and stability in the Middle East. Their diplomatic efforts often involve behind-the-scenes conversations, public statements, and sometimes, direct engagement with both Iran and its adversaries. However, the effectiveness of these diplomatic efforts can be debated, especially when tensions remain high. Other global powers, like Russia and China, often have different approaches. Russia, for example, has a complex relationship with Iran and maintains its own military presence in Syria, which can complicate its diplomatic stance. China, while generally advocating for non-interference, also has economic interests in the region and calls for peaceful resolution of disputes. Regional countries, such as Saudi Arabia and the UAE, are also significant actors. Their relationships with both Iran and Israel, and their own security concerns, heavily influence the diplomatic landscape. For a long time, there was a deep animosity between Iran and many of these Arab states. However, we've seen some tentative steps towards de-escalation and dialogue between Iran and Saudi Arabia recently, which could potentially have broader implications for regional stability, although the Iran-Israel conflict remains a major point of contention. International organizations, like the United Nations, often serve as a platform for dialogue and condemnation. The UN Security Council, in particular, frequently discusses the situation, issuing statements or resolutions that, while often non-binding, reflect international sentiment and put pressure on the involved parties. However, the effectiveness of the UN in enforcing peace in such complex geopolitical situations is often limited by the political will of its member states and the veto power held by some permanent members.     Future Outlook and Potential Scenarios

    Okay guys, so what does the future outlook look like for Iran and Israel? It's a tough question, and honestly, there's no crystal ball. However, we can explore some potential scenarios based on current trends and historical patterns. One persistent scenario is the continuation of the shadow war. This is the current modus operandi – a series of covert operations, proxy skirmishes, and targeted strikes that avoid all-out, direct confrontation. This allows both sides to inflict damage and pursue their strategic objectives without the catastrophic consequences of a full-blown war. For Iran, this means continuing to arm and support regional proxies like Hezbollah and Hamas, while also developing its missile and drone capabilities. For Israel, it means continuing its campaign of airstrikes in Syria and potentially elsewhere, along with cyber warfare and intelligence operations. This scenario, while tense, offers a degree of stability, albeit a fragile one. The risk, however, always lies in miscalculation. A minor incident could escalate rapidly, drawing both nations into a conflict neither might initially desire. Another scenario involves limited escalation. This could occur if a specific event – perhaps a major attack on Israeli soil or a particularly damaging strike on Iranian assets – triggers a more significant, but still contained, military response. This wouldn't necessarily be a full-scale invasion or prolonged war, but a heightened period of conflict that could last weeks or months, with increased risks of regional spillover. The economic and human costs of such a scenario would be substantial. Then there's the more concerning scenario of a wider regional conflict. This is the nightmare scenario where the Iran-Israel confrontation pulls in other regional powers, potentially involving major players like Saudi Arabia or even drawing in global powers with interests in the region. This could be triggered by a rapid loss of control or a deliberate decision by one of the actors to dramatically change the strategic calculus. The consequences of such a conflict would be devastating for the entire Middle East and have global economic repercussions, particularly concerning oil supplies. On the flip side, there's always the possibility, however slim, of diplomatic breakthroughs and de-escalation. This would likely require significant shifts in regional politics, perhaps driven by external pressure, internal changes within either country, or a mutual recognition that the costs of continued conflict outweigh any perceived benefits. For now, this seems like the least probable scenario, given the deep-seated animosity and conflicting strategic interests.
